ZwillingGerman, Jewish Means "a twin", as in a twin brother or twin sister. Often given to those who were twins.
ZykRussian, Belarusian A Russian name now found in Belarus and other areas around "white Russia". Literally translates to the Russian word "beetle". It's pronounced "Z'ook" and has taken on other forms of spelling, such as; Zuck, Tzook, Shyk, etc.
